Lieutenant General Sir William Pulteney, dated 23rd May 1917. Lucien Hector Jonas (1880-1947). In February Of 1915, Jonas Was Offically Accredited As Military Painter To The MusÚÑáDe L ArmÚѺ In Paris. During The War He Travelled Extensively Along All Sections Of The Front Lines And Produced Thousands Of Drawings, Oil Paintings, Charcoals, Sketches And Illustrations Of All Kinds. Jonas Was Also Well-Known For His Portraits Of Military Leaders And Soldiers In Various National Uniforms

This striking portrait captures the distinguished and resolute presence of Lieutenant General Sir William Pulteney, painted by the renowned military artist Lucien Hector Jonas on May 23, 1917. At the time of this painting, Sir William held a significant rank in the British Army during World War I. In February 1915, Jonas was officially accredited as the Military Painter to the Musée de l'Armée in Paris. Throughout the war, he traveled extensively along all sections of the front lines, producing thousands of drawings, oil paintings, charcoals, sketches, and illustrations of various kinds. Jonas was not only celebrated for his battlefield scenes but also for his portraits of military leaders and soldiers in various national uniforms. His works offer a unique and intimate glimpse into the lives of soldiers during this historic period. In this portrait, Sir William's uniform and stern expression convey the gravity and importance of his role in the war effort. The painting, with its rich colors and meticulous details, serves as a testament to Jonas's exceptional artistic talent and his dedication to documenting the war experience.
